My apology. You are correct. There is no serial number tag on the back of the dryer. I pulled the mating washer manual by mistake. According to the invoice, this is a model AEQ6000FS dryer. More importantly, what does it mean when no controls respond and the left top 3 lights and numeric display flicker rapidly?

The full model number should be on the tag just behind the dryer door, and that’s important for nailing down the correct part number. That said, based on the symptoms, this is pointing to a control failure—it could be the smaller interface control or the main control.

One way to check is to unplug the power cord, disconnect the wire harness between the two boards, then plug the power cord back in. Does the display still flicker when you do that?
